git fetch --all git reset --hard origin/master git pull
您还没有登录,请您登录后再发表评论
在使用Git进行版本控制时,有时可能会不慎将大文件提交到了仓库中,导致在尝试`git push`时遇到错误,例如“RPC failed; HTTP 413 curl 22 The requested URL returned error: 413 Request Entity Too Large”或者...
5. 强制拉取(覆盖本地分支):`git pull --rebase origin [branch]` ### 查看信息 查看Git的状态和历史: 1. 查看当前状态:`git status` 2. 查看最近提交:`git log` 3. 查看差异:`git diff [commit1] [commit...
- 比较本地文件与远程仓库中的文件。 - 右键点击修改过的文件或目录,选择`Team -> Synchronized Workspace`。 - 确保没有冲突后,再次右键点击修改过的文件或目录,选择`Commit`。 - 在`Git Staging`面板中选中...
- `git push -f origin master/temp/...` 强制推送,不推荐,因为它可能会覆盖远程仓库的其他更改。 - `git push -u origin master/temp/...` 第一次提交时使用,设置默认分支。 - `git push origin master/temp/...
- **强制推送:** 使用`git push --force`覆盖远程仓库的更改。 ### 处理错误 - **撤销工作目录的更改:** 使用`git checkout -- <文件名>`撤销工作目录中的更改,使其回到最近一次提交的状态。 - **重置本地分支...
- **示例**: `git push origin main`将把本地`main`分支的更改推送到`origin`远程仓库的相应分支。 ##### 删除远程分支 **命令**: `git push <remote> :<remote/branch>` - **用途**: 删除远程仓库中的分支。 - **...
- `HEAD <文件>`: 使用当前分支的HEAD版本覆盖工作区中的文件; - `--patch <文件>`: 交互式检查文件的差异,并决定哪些部分要检出; - `--track <远程分支名>`: 创建并跟踪远程分支; - `--file <文件>`: 使用...
`-f`选项表示强制推送,这通常用于初始化远程仓库或者覆盖远程仓库的历史记录,但在日常开发中不建议使用,因为这样可能会导致其他人的工作丢失。 #### 三、更新项目 在进行任何修改之前,最好先拉取最新的更改,...
在提交规范方面,规范中明确禁止了使用强制推送命令(如`git push -f`或`git push --force`)覆盖中央仓库的内容,除非开发人员确实知道自己在做什么。因为强制推送会覆盖远程分支上的提交,可能会导致其他人的提交...
4. 强制推送:当遇到冲突时,可能需要使用`git push --force`覆盖远程仓库。 五、解决冲突 当多人同时修改同一部分代码时,Git可能会报告冲突。这时,你需要手动编辑冲突文件,删除Git插入的`, `=======`, `>>>>>>>...
4. 强制推送:`git push --force`,慎用,可能覆盖他人工作。 五、解决常见问题 1. 忘记提交:`git stash`暂存未提交的更改,之后可`git stash pop`恢复。 2. 回退版本:`git reset --hard HEAD^`回退至上一个版本...
使用`-a`添加注解,`-f`强制覆盖,以及`-d`删除标签,能更好地管理这些重要里程碑。 4. **远程操作**:`git clone`、`git push`和`git pull`是与远程仓库交互的基本操作。理解`--set-upstream-to`设置追踪分支,`...
通过执行 `git push`,开发者能够将本地所做的修改、新添加的文件或者对现有文件的更改同步到远程仓库中,从而与其他团队成员共享自己的工作成果。下面我们将详细介绍 `git push` 的各种用法。 #### 基本语法与解释...
- 强制推送(覆盖远程仓库):`git push [remote-name] [branch] --force` 10. **标签管理**:用于标记特定版本 - 创建标签:`git tag [tag-name] [commit-hash]` - 查看所有标签:`git tag` - 删除标签:`git ...
Git中文文档是一份官方发布的中文版Git指南,覆盖了从Git的安装、配置、基本使用,到复杂的分支管理、服务器配置、分布式工作流程以及与其它系统集成等高级话题,目的是帮助中文用户更便捷地理解和运用Git。...
- `git push --force-with-lease` 强制推送以覆盖远程仓库的历史记录。 - **`git merge origin master`与`git merge origin/master`**: - 两者实际上是相同的,都可以用来合并远程仓库的`master`分支到当前分支。...
由于我们进行了重大的历史修改,需要使用`git push -f origin master`命令,这会强制推送本地的`master`分支到远程仓库的`master`分支,覆盖原有的commit历史。 在执行以上操作后,可以通过`git log`命令查看commit...
**远程操作**: 除了基本的`push`和`pull`,还可以使用`git fetch`获取远程仓库的更新但不合并,`git remote`管理远程仓库的链接,以及`git push --force`强制推送,但这通常只在特殊情况下使用,因为可能会覆盖他人...
以上是Git命令大全1的部分内容,覆盖了Git的基本操作,通过熟练掌握这些命令,可以有效地进行版本控制和团队协作。对于更高级的Git用法,如解决合并冲突、标签管理、工作流策略等,还需要进一步学习和实践。
- **git push -f origin master**:强制推送当前分支到远程master分支,会覆盖远程库的内容。 - **git push origin master**:推送分支信息到远程master分支。 - **git push origin 本地分支:远程分支**:将本地分支...
相关推荐
在使用Git进行版本控制时,有时可能会不慎将大文件提交到了仓库中,导致在尝试`git push`时遇到错误,例如“RPC failed; HTTP 413 curl 22 The requested URL returned error: 413 Request Entity Too Large”或者...
5. 强制拉取(覆盖本地分支):`git pull --rebase origin [branch]` ### 查看信息 查看Git的状态和历史: 1. 查看当前状态:`git status` 2. 查看最近提交:`git log` 3. 查看差异:`git diff [commit1] [commit...
- 比较本地文件与远程仓库中的文件。 - 右键点击修改过的文件或目录,选择`Team -> Synchronized Workspace`。 - 确保没有冲突后,再次右键点击修改过的文件或目录,选择`Commit`。 - 在`Git Staging`面板中选中...
- `git push -f origin master/temp/...` 强制推送,不推荐,因为它可能会覆盖远程仓库的其他更改。 - `git push -u origin master/temp/...` 第一次提交时使用,设置默认分支。 - `git push origin master/temp/...
- **强制推送:** 使用`git push --force`覆盖远程仓库的更改。 ### 处理错误 - **撤销工作目录的更改:** 使用`git checkout -- <文件名>`撤销工作目录中的更改,使其回到最近一次提交的状态。 - **重置本地分支...
- **示例**: `git push origin main`将把本地`main`分支的更改推送到`origin`远程仓库的相应分支。 ##### 删除远程分支 **命令**: `git push <remote> :<remote/branch>` - **用途**: 删除远程仓库中的分支。 - **...
- `HEAD <文件>`: 使用当前分支的HEAD版本覆盖工作区中的文件; - `--patch <文件>`: 交互式检查文件的差异,并决定哪些部分要检出; - `--track <远程分支名>`: 创建并跟踪远程分支; - `--file <文件>`: 使用...
`-f`选项表示强制推送,这通常用于初始化远程仓库或者覆盖远程仓库的历史记录,但在日常开发中不建议使用,因为这样可能会导致其他人的工作丢失。 #### 三、更新项目 在进行任何修改之前,最好先拉取最新的更改,...
在提交规范方面,规范中明确禁止了使用强制推送命令(如`git push -f`或`git push --force`)覆盖中央仓库的内容,除非开发人员确实知道自己在做什么。因为强制推送会覆盖远程分支上的提交,可能会导致其他人的提交...
4. 强制推送:当遇到冲突时,可能需要使用`git push --force`覆盖远程仓库。 五、解决冲突 当多人同时修改同一部分代码时,Git可能会报告冲突。这时,你需要手动编辑冲突文件,删除Git插入的`, `=======`, `>>>>>>>...
4. 强制推送:`git push --force`,慎用,可能覆盖他人工作。 五、解决常见问题 1. 忘记提交:`git stash`暂存未提交的更改,之后可`git stash pop`恢复。 2. 回退版本:`git reset --hard HEAD^`回退至上一个版本...
使用`-a`添加注解,`-f`强制覆盖,以及`-d`删除标签,能更好地管理这些重要里程碑。 4. **远程操作**:`git clone`、`git push`和`git pull`是与远程仓库交互的基本操作。理解`--set-upstream-to`设置追踪分支,`...
通过执行 `git push`,开发者能够将本地所做的修改、新添加的文件或者对现有文件的更改同步到远程仓库中,从而与其他团队成员共享自己的工作成果。下面我们将详细介绍 `git push` 的各种用法。 #### 基本语法与解释...
- 强制推送(覆盖远程仓库):`git push [remote-name] [branch] --force` 10. **标签管理**:用于标记特定版本 - 创建标签:`git tag [tag-name] [commit-hash]` - 查看所有标签:`git tag` - 删除标签:`git ...
Git中文文档是一份官方发布的中文版Git指南,覆盖了从Git的安装、配置、基本使用,到复杂的分支管理、服务器配置、分布式工作流程以及与其它系统集成等高级话题,目的是帮助中文用户更便捷地理解和运用Git。...
- `git push --force-with-lease` 强制推送以覆盖远程仓库的历史记录。 - **`git merge origin master`与`git merge origin/master`**: - 两者实际上是相同的,都可以用来合并远程仓库的`master`分支到当前分支。...
由于我们进行了重大的历史修改,需要使用`git push -f origin master`命令,这会强制推送本地的`master`分支到远程仓库的`master`分支,覆盖原有的commit历史。 在执行以上操作后,可以通过`git log`命令查看commit...
**远程操作**: 除了基本的`push`和`pull`,还可以使用`git fetch`获取远程仓库的更新但不合并,`git remote`管理远程仓库的链接,以及`git push --force`强制推送,但这通常只在特殊情况下使用,因为可能会覆盖他人...
以上是Git命令大全1的部分内容,覆盖了Git的基本操作,通过熟练掌握这些命令,可以有效地进行版本控制和团队协作。对于更高级的Git用法,如解决合并冲突、标签管理、工作流策略等,还需要进一步学习和实践。
- **git push -f origin master**:强制推送当前分支到远程master分支,会覆盖远程库的内容。 - **git push origin master**:推送分支信息到远程master分支。 - **git push origin 本地分支:远程分支**:将本地分支...